If you really want games check the store. There are many free ones there – Solitaire & Minesweeper among them. a DVD codec is not available in Windows 10 unless you upgraded from a system that had media center. If you did upgrade from a Media Center system then you may download and install the Microsoft DVD Player. In any event, you can always download the free VLC app to play DVDs.
